Phenols can undergo electrophilic substitution reactions when reacted with dilute nitric acid (HNO 3) at room temperature to give a mixture of 2-nitrophenol and 4-nitrophenol. When concentrated HNO3 is used, the product will be 2,4,6-trinitrophenol instead. A hydrogen atom in the benzene ring is substituted by a nitro (-NO 2) group.

WebThe Kolbe reaction is mechanistically similar to the reaction of Grignard reagents with carbon dioxide. The increased electron density at C-2 or C-4 in the phenolate ion allows either carbon atom to act as a nucleophile and attack the carbon atom of carbon dioxide. Reaction at the position ortho to the oxygen atom is shown. WebFeb 16, 2024 · The Kolbe reaction occurs with phenol because resonance stabilisation of the phenoxide ion's negative charge allows it to form a stable carbanion. The benzene ring is stabilised more by the resonance structures of the phenoxide ionwhich distribute the negative charge over the entire ring.

Note: To define Kolbe's reaction, you can write, “When phenol is treated with sodium hydroxide, sodium phenoxide is produced. This sodium phenoxide when treated with carbon dioxide, followed by acidification, undergoes electrophilic substitution to give ortho-hydroxybenzoic acid as the main product.
